Coach praise for ‘remarkable’ supporters

Head Coach Richard Hill paid special tribute to the ‘remarkable’ home supporters at Sixways as they braved freezing temperatures and torrential snow to back the Warriors in the LV= Cup finale.

A healthy crowd of 5,856 wrapped up and got right behind the team as Warriors secured a 24-14 win over Ospreys.

Afterwards Hill made special mention of the crowd who had turned up in big numbers despite the game being on the opening weekend of the Six Nations.

“The crowd was absolutely brilliant – they must be mad,” laughed Hill.

“It was remarkable and they were really vocal as well. I was really delighted and the crowd was superb.

“The Ospreys couldn’t believe there were that many people to watch an LV= Cup when there was no semi-final place up for grabs.

“What a fantastic turnout there was for the players and it made for a really great atmosphere.

“I have enjoyed this competition and we have tried to do the very best we can,” added Hill as he reflected on the pool stages.

“We have had some good rugby and one or two players who would normally not get an opportunity at that level have featured.
